ADVANCE FOR USE SUNDAY, APRIL 27 AND THEREAFTER - In this April 9, 2014 photo, Vic Morris, of Shiloh, Ill., shares memories with Frances Corona at his home. For 69 years, Morris dreaded facing the families of his crew mates who didn't survive when their B-29 bomber was shot down over Tokyo during World War II on May 24, 1945. But he agreed to meet with Frances Corona, sister of Andrew Kierein who served as a gunner on the plane called "Danny-Mite." (AP Photo/Belleville News-Democrat, Derik Holtmann)

In this April 1, 2014 photo, Vic Morris retired from the Air Force in 1961 as a lieutenant colonel. He was a flight engineer on the B-29 Superfortress "Danny-Mite" that was shot down over Tokyo on May 24, 1945 during World War II. Seven members of the 11-man crew, including everyone stationed in the back of the plane and the navigator who had gone to the rear to help out when the radar operator had problems, were killed.
